The Tennessee School of Therapeutic Massage is authorized by the Tennessee Higher Education Commission and offers training to become a massage therapist. After graduation you can choose the freedom of self-employment or obtain the security associated with full time employment. The course seeks to provide each student in the basic massage therapy program the skills, knowledge, and training necessary to become licensed in the state of Tennessee, successfully pass the National Certification Examination.

Starting dates for the classes in 2003 are March 16 and September 22. Hours for day classes are Monday through Friday from 9 a.m. to 2 p.m. Students are scheduled to graduate in 22 weeks, allowing for a one week break and 5 days of excused absences.

Hours for evening classes are Monday through Thursday from 5:30 p.m. to 10:30 p.m. and on Saturdays from 9 a.m. to 12 p.m. Students are schedule to graduate in 24 weeks, allowing for a one week break and 5 days of excused absences.

Requirement are a minimum education of a high school diploma or GED and be at least 18 years of age. All students will be required to visit the school and have a personal interview with one of the school’s administrators before official acceptance into the school. The school will accept a maximum of 24 students per class and those accepted will be admitted on a first-come, first served basis.

Tuition for the 500 hour basis Massage Therapy program is $3,995. Upon acceptance into the school, students will be required to submit a $200 registration fee.. This fee is non-refundable but the entire amount is applied towards the cost of tuition. Students may pay the cost of the tuition in full or the school will set up a budget plan of $1,995 down and 5 monthly payments of $430. The budget plan includes a $150 finance charge.

SLM Financial offers student loans. The Tennessee School of Therapeutic Massage will help you set up the loan so that you will only have to pay the interest while you are in school, probably less than $15 per month for each $1,000 borrowed. Students wishing to apply for a student loan are advised to contact the admissions office at least 4 weeks prior to their desired starting date.
